The Clariant Foundation is an independently-managed, purely philanthropic non-profit organization, established in October 2014. The Foundation is based in Switzerland and supports organizations and projects across the globe.
Mission
The Clariant Foundation carries out projects, and supports and funds ideas, organizations, and institutions with a specific focus on underprivileged children and teenagers. Its work supplements the many corporate citizenship and volunteering activities undertaken by Clariant Specialty Chemicals and its employees each year in the local communities in which the Group operates.
Focus Areas of the Clariant Foundation:
– Education
– Culture and the arts
– Science and research
– Social commitment
Organization
The Clariant Foundation’s work is steered by a Board represented by Conrad Keijzer (Chairman), Günter von Au (Vice Chairman), Judith Bischof and Bettina A. Siggelkow.
The Board meets four times a year and jointly makes decisions about the applications in accordance with the mission of the Foundation. Pressing cases are decided on an extraordinary basis.
Governance
Since 2014, the Clariant Foundation committed to numerous projects and organizations around the globe with funding. The contributions provided by the Clariant Foundation are funded by an initial private donation from Clariant’s then-CEO and former Chairman of the Board of Directors Hariolf Kottmann and yearly contributions by Clariant International Ltd.
Clariant Foundation is member of proFonds, the umbrella organization of charitable foundations in Switzerland managing organizations (including foundations and associations) as well as individuals.
Clariant Foundation commits to best practice governance in line with the principles and recommendations of the Swiss Foundation Code. Our activities are supervised by the federal supervisor authority in Switzerland (Eidgenössische Stiftungsaufsicht). Administrative support is provided by TREUCO AG in Zurich, Switzerland.

Application requirements
Please note that the submission of an application does not guarantee funding. Once an application has been submitted, applicants can expect a confirmation within due time. A valid application must include following aspects: Summary of the organization, contact information, specification and purpose of the project / program that needs funding, total costs for its realization, amount sought from the Foundation. The Clariant Foundation accepts only applications from recognized institutions and not from private individuals.
Projects will be preselected by the Foundation’s managing office, following consideration with regards to their adherence with the Foundation’s scope. Applicants not in scope will be notified in writing.
The final review and decisions are then taken by the Board (see ‘Organization’).
